Wednesday’s win for Barack Obama gave news publishers a lot to gain from, as we learned that newspapers containing his win against McCain were going for $100 on eBay. The following list is a gather of the top bids this morning:
- $122.50 for the New York Times
- $100.00 for the Chicago Tribune
- $51.00 for the Chicago Sun-Times
- $51.00 for the Los Angeles Times
- $41.00 for the New York Post
- $28.76 for the Chicago Daily Herald
- $26.00 for the Chicago Northwest Herald
- $16.50 for the Rockford Register Star (IL)
- $14.49 for the New York Daily News
- $12.50 for USA Today
- $9.49 for the Indianapolis Star
We also learned that while most of these bidders are probably new to eBay, and as a result some of the bids seem off the charts. The matter of fact is that the newspapers can be bought for cheaper. The image above from New York Times Obama ‘1st edition’ can be bought for as low as $49.99 on eBay’s ‘Buy it Now’.
